Henricksen Announces Opening of Milwaukee Experience Center

Henricksen, a leading national contract furniture dealer, announces the opening of its new Milwaukee experience center at 507 S. 2nd Street, Suite 400, in the city’s Walker’s Point Neighborhood. The 14,500-square-foot space occupies the historic Eagleknit building, built in 1928 to house one of Milwaukee’s largest manufacturers of winter hats, transforming a piece of the city's industrial heritage into a human-centered workplace that reflects Henricksen's growing presence in Wisconsin.

ISFD Announces Judging Panel of Experts for Pinnacle Awards

The International Society of Furniture Designers (ISFD) has assembled a distinguished panel of home furnishings and textile experts to evaluate professional and student entries for its 30th annual Pinnacle Awards, widely recognized as the industry’s highest design honor. Following an extensive review process, the judges will select this year’s finalists and, ultimately, the winning designs. The awards are open to furniture and textile designers, manufacturers, designer-makers, and students who have created home furnishings, décor, or textile products introduced for retail sale within the past year. The deadline to enter is July 31, 2026.

Design Firm Ayers Saint Gross Names Marina Carroll to Lead Position

Award-winning design firm Ayers Saint Gross has named Marina Carroll as Principal and Interdisciplinary Practice Lead. Carroll brings more than 15 years of experience in architectural design, education-sector strategy, and organizational advisory work. In this newly created role, she will advance the architectural practice’s leadership, strategy, and performance. Her appointment reinforces the firm’s commitment to advancing interdisciplinary initiatives that integrate strategy, planning, and design, while strengthening its ability to support mission-driven institutions amid evolving sector needs.

Yabu Pushelburg Introduces Timothy Collection with Stellar Works

A study in reduction, Stellar Works and Yabu Pushelberg present the Timothy Dining Armchair and Table. Inspired by the archetype of the classic wingback chair, the collection strips the form back to its essential framework, allowing structure and joinery to take the place of traditional upholstery and ornamentation.

Herman Miller Announces Global Brand Creative Directors

Herman Miller announced today that Kim Colin and Sam Hecht have been appointed the brand’s Global Creative Directors. In their roles, Colin and Hecht will serve as champions of the brand, guiding the products, communications, and experiences Herman Miller delivers to customers around the world.
